Step-by-step Instructions for Washing Dhotis by Hand or Machine

When it comes to washing dhotis hand washing is highly recommended. Hand washing is gentle on the fabric. Helps preserve the color and texture of the garment. Begin by filling a basin with water and adding a mild detergent. Submerge the dhoti in the solution. Delicately swish the water with your hands to cleanse the fabric. Avoid wringing or scrubbing as these actions can cause damage. Once clean thoroughly rinse the dhoti under water until all soap residue is gone.

In situations, machine washing may be necessary. If using a washing machine make sure to select a cycle and use cold water to prevent any shrinkage of the fabric. To provide protection for your dhoti consider placing it in a mesh laundry bag before initiating the wash cycle. Furthermore always opt for a detergent when machine washing your dhoti to avoid any potential harm, from harsh chemicals.

Whether you choose hand washing or machine washing one important tip is to separate your dhotis based on their colors before cleaning them. Mixing colored and dark-colored dhotis can result in color bleeding, which may permanently stain your garments.

To keep your dhotis vibrant it's best to wash similar colors together.

Best Practices for Drying Dhotis to Avoid Wrinkles and Colour Fading

Here are some recommended practices for drying dhotis to prevent wrinkles and color fading;

  1. After washing it's important to dry the dhoti. Avoid using heat from dryers as it can cause shrinking and fade the colors.
  2. Lay the washed dhoti flat on a dry towel and gently roll it up to absorb excess water. Then carefully unroll the towel. Hang the dhoti in a shaded area for drying. It's advisable to avoid sunlight as it may result in color fading.
  3. To avoid wrinkles ensure that you hang the dhoti spread out than folding or bunching it up. If any wrinkles appear you can lightly iron them on the 'cotton' setting; just remember to iron while the fabric's slightly damp to prevent burning.

Tips for Maintaining the Fabric's Color and Texture Over Time

To maintain the color and strength of your dhoti it's important to avoid washing. Instead, give it some time to air out after each use to get rid of any odors and keep it feeling fresh.

Additionally incorporating a fabric conditioner during the rinse of your wash can help retain the softness of the fabric and prevent it from becoming stiff.

Proper storage is also crucial for dhoti care. Find a dry spot away from direct sunlight to store your dhoti. You may even consider using a cloth bag for storage as it allows the fabric to breathe while protecting it from damage caused by moths or other pests.
